Overview


Name   comR   Type   Regulator
Locus tag   IGS65_RS07960 Genome accession   NZ_CP066294
Coordinates   1600700..1601614 (+) Length   304 a.a.
NCBI ID   WP_002275820.1    Uniprot ID   A0AAX1K1I3
Organism   Streptococcus mutans strain 27-3     
Function   activate transcription of comX (predicted from homology)
